The provincial Hip & Knee Osteoarthritis (H&K OA) Surgical Program is recognized for providing high quality patient-centered care and for being the champions of health change in Alberta for over 10 years. This provincial program aims to guide, standardize, improve and implement evidence-based clinical practices to deliver the best possible care for hip and knee arthroplasty patients.
With the refocusing of Alberta’s healthcare system announced in November 2023, the program is evolving. Today, it continues with a revised structure under Acute Care Alberta. Central to the program are the impassioned surgeons, clinicians, health administrators and front-line staff providing hip & knee arthroplasty care in Alberta and analytic and project management specialists who continue to find new and improved ways to provide better quality, better outcomes, and better value for the province.
